Coogs win opener 45-16

The Tomball Cougars kicked off their 2010 football campaign with an impressive 45-16 win against Katy Morton Ranch, as Justin Dvorak ran for two touchdowns and threw for another.

Dvorak finished the day with 150 yards passing, a touchdown and one interception.

The Tomball defense also came up big, with Malcolm Scott returning a pickoff 26 yards for a touchdown in the second half.

Tomball, which led 21-3 at the half, plays Friday night at home against Jersey Village, which has yet to play. It’s Senior Night, so all seniors are encouraged to attend for a special halftime show.
